Abstract

The pre-concentration process of magnetic coarse particles can discharge waste rock or liberated gangue before milling, which is an effective means to reduce cost and increase the efficiency of the concentrator, but the weakly magnetic ore doesn’t have the effective separation method of coarse particle such as hematite, limonite, ilmenite and so on, Because the composite iron minerals contain both strong and weak magnetic elements, the pre-concentration process cannot be applied, or the existing pre-concentration process has problems of complicated configuration and high operation cost. By researching a new type of external magnetic separation technology, the pre-concentration process of composite iron ore was realised by single equipment, which can have a good recovery rate with simple arrangement. In this paper, the separation principle and structure characteristics of the external magnetic separator were researched, and the magnetic circuit characteristics of the external magnet were analysed. The laboratory tests of vanadium titanium magnetite were conducted, and the test results proved that the external magnetic separator can be applied for the pre-concentration process. The industrial application shows that a product of TFe 24.76% with 90.08% recovery, TiO2 10.10% with 91.78% recovery can be achieved from the feed of TFe 20.67%, TiO2 8.33%. Keywords: Coarse particle pre-concentration, composite iron ore, external magnet, magnetic separator
